Why did the Delhi High Court reject Congress's plea against tax reassessment
The Delhi High Court has made a decision regarding Congress's plea against tax reassessment.
1. Lack of urgency: The Delhi High Court found that the Congress's plea did not require urgent intervention, as the tax reassessment process was still at a preliminary stage.
2. Adequate legal remedy: The court observed that the Congress has the option to pursue legal remedies available under the Income Tax Act after the reassessment is completed.
3. Compliance with legal procedures: The court emphasized the need for the Congress to first engage in the reassessment process and exhaust all available legal remedies before seeking intervention from the court.
4. Upholding the rule of law: The decision reflects the court's stance on adherence to legal procedures and due process in matters related to tax reassessment.
